Committee Decision
The Executive Committee:
1. Requested the City Clerk to report back to the June 13, 2022 meeting of the Toronto Accessibility Advisory Committee on how those who participated in home visit voting can vote in the upcoming municipal election.

Summary
At its meeting on May 5, 2022, the Toronto Accessibility Committee considered Item DI20.3 and made a recommendation to the Executive Committee.
Fiona Murray, Deputy City Clerk, Toronto Elections gave a presentation on the 2022 Election Accessibility Plan, providing an overview of initiatives aimed at improving accessibility for voters and candidates with disabilities during an election cycle.
